What Is a Hybrid Vehicle?

Before we determine if hybrids are worth it, we must understand what they are. A hybrid vehicle combines a conventional internal combustion engine (gasoline or diesel) with an electric propulsion system. This dual power source allows hybrids to achieve better fuel economy and lower emissions.

There are three main types of hybrid vehicles:

1. Mild Hybrids (MHEV)

Mild hybrids use an electric motor to assist the combustion engine. They cannot drive purely on electric power but improve fuel efficiency by reducing engine load.

2. Full Hybrids (HEV)

Also known as self-charging hybrids, full hybrids can run on electric power alone for short distances and speeds. They automatically switch between electric and gasoline power as needed.

3. Plug-in Hybrids (PHEV)

Plug-in hybrids have larger batteries and can be charged using an external power source. They allow substantial electric-only driving (typically 20–50 miles) before switching to gasoline operation.

Pros and Cons of Hybrid Vehicles

To assess the worthiness of hybrids, it’s important to weigh their major advantages against their disadvantages.

Top 5 Benefits of Owning a Hybrid

  • Fuel Efficiency: Hybrids typically use 20–35% less fuel than conventional gasoline vehicles, saving money over time.
  • Lower Emissions: Reduced reliance on combustion engines results in lower carbon emissions and improved air quality.
  • Regenerative Braking: This technology captures energy from braking and stores it in the battery, boosting overall efficiency.
  • Tax Incentives and Rebates: Many regions offer financial benefits for hybrid owners, further improving the cost-benefit ratio.
  • Lower Fuel Costs: For those living in areas with high gasoline prices, the fuel-saving advantages of hybrids are particularly appealing.

Common Drawbacks to Consider

Despite their advantages, hybrid cars do have some downsides:

  1. Higher Upfront Cost: Hybrids typically cost more than their non-hybrid counterparts due to dual powertrains and additional technology.
  2. Complexity and Maintenance: Having both combustion and electric systems can increase maintenance complexity and costs.
  3. Less Range When Electric Battery Depletes: Compared to fully electric vehicles, once the battery is drained, PHEVs perform like traditional gasoline cars.
  4. Hybrid Batteries Eventually Degrade: Over decades, hybrid batteries can diminish in performance and may require costly replacements.
  5. Diminishing Government Incentives: As electric vehicles gain dominance, some tax breaks for hybrids are being reduced or phased out.

When Are Hybrids a Smart Purchase?

Understanding whether hybrids are worth it depends on a variety of situations and driving habits. Below, we explore real-world scenarios that answer the question: who benefits the most from hybrid cars?

1. Frequent City Drivers

City driving involves frequent stops and slow speeds, making it well-suited for regenerative braking and electric-only propulsion. Hybrids excel in urban environments, where fuel economy and emissions reductions make the most impact. For city commuters, taxis, and delivery drivers, the fuel savings alone can justify the additional cost.

2. Long-Distance Commuters Seeking Balance

Commuters who travel moderate to long distances daily may not benefit as much from pure electric vehicles due to limited charging infrastructure. A plug-in hybrid is ideal for covering both electric driving and gasoline flexibility, making them more practical than either all-electric or traditional gasoline-only cars.

3. Budget-Conscious Buyers Interested in Eco-Driving

For those who want greener transportation options but lack the budget for high-end electric cars, hybrids often offer a middle ground. Models like the Toyota Prius, Honda Insight, or the Hyundai Ioniq Hybrid deliver a balance between eco-friendliness and affordability.

4. High Fuel Price Areas

If you live in an area where gasoline prices are significantly high—such as California, Alaska, or countries in Europe and Asia—hybrids can make a major impact on fuel costs. Over the life of the vehicle, fuel savings can offset the higher initial cost.

Hybrids Compared to Electric Vehicles (EVs)

With EVs gaining popularity, a key question becomes: Is it better to go hybrid or electric in 2025? This decision involves evaluating cost, infrastructure, performance, and long-term sustainability.

Cost of Ownership

| Feature | Hybrid | Electric Vehicle |
|——-|——–|——————|
| Initial Cost | Typically Lower | Typically Higher |
| Fuel/Electricity Cost | Mid-range | Typically Lower |
| Maintenance | Moderate | Lower |
| Battery Replacement | Less Frequent | Less Frequent (though more expensive) |

While hybrids retain some fuel infrastructure access, the long-term cost advantages of EVs, especially after initial incentives and fuel savings, can be compelling.

Driving Range vs. Flexibility

EVs offer a pure electric experience but may struggle with long trips or limited charging options. Hybrids eliminate range anxiety and still deliver fuel savings, particularly with plug-in variants.

Environmental Impact

While hybrids are greener than traditional combustion vehicles, EVs are generally more environmentally friendly, especially when powered by renewable energy sources.

True Cost of Owning a Hybrid Over Time

To assess whether a hybrid is worth it, it’s essential to look at the five-to-ten-year ownership.

Breakdown of Total Ownership Cost

Let’s compare a conventional vehicle and a hybrid version over 10 years.

Vehicle Type Purchase Price 10-Year Fuel Cost (assumes 15k miles/year) Maintenance (Battery Replacement Incl.) Total Ownership Cost
Non-Hybrid Sedan $25,000 $13,500 $2,000 $40,500
Hybrid Sedan $28,000 $8,200 $2,500 $38,700

This comparison shows how, even at a modest gasoline cost of $3.00/gallon, fuel savings and total costs can tilt in favor of the hybrid. Factor in potential tax credits (up to $3000 in some regions) and hybrids become more rewarding.

Resale Value Considerations

Hybrids like the Toyota Prius and Camry Hybrid often enjoy high resale values. Hybrid models tend to hold up better against depreciation due to their strong fuel economy and long-term utility, especially in urban markets.

Do hybrid vehicles require special maintenance?

Hybrid cars have some unique maintenance needs, but they are not far removed from those of conventional vehicles. The hybrid battery, electric motor, and regenerative braking system may require specialized service over time. However, most manufacturers design these systems to be durable and long-lasting, often offering extended warranties on hybrid-specific components.

On the other hand, hybrids can experience lower maintenance costs in certain areas. For example, regenerative braking reduces wear on brake pads, and the engine runs less frequently, which can extend the life of engine oil and other components. Routine maintenance such as tire rotations, fluid checks, and alignment remains similar to non-hybrid vehicles. As long as the owner follows recommended service schedules, maintenance should not be a significant burden.

What are the disadvantages of hybrid cars?

Despite their many benefits, hybrid vehicles do come with some drawbacks. One of the major considerations is the initial cost premium due to the added technology. Hybrids also tend to be heavier than conventional cars because of the added weight of the battery and electric components, which can affect handling and reduce cargo space in some models. Additionally, fuel efficiency benefits are often most apparent in city driving, meaning long-haul or highway drivers may not see the same level of savings.

Another downside is the complexity of the dual propulsion system, which can lead to higher repair costs if something goes wrong with the hybrid-specific components, such as the battery. While these systems are built to last, replacing a hybrid battery can be expensive, although this cost is often offset by longer warranties. Finally, some critics argue that hybrids are only a transitional solution and that the future lies in full electric vehicles powered by renewable energy.

Are hybrid vehicles reliable over the long term?

Hybrid vehicles have proven to be quite reliable, especially models from established manufacturers with a history of producing hybrids, such as Toyota and Honda. These brands have refined their hybrid technology over several generations, and many hybrid models have long-term reliability ratings comparable to or even better than traditional cars. Battery and electric motor systems are designed to last for hundreds of thousands of miles, with warranties often covering the hybrid components for 8 to 10 years.

While early hybrids raised concerns about the longevity of their advanced systems, recent data has shown that many hybrid vehicles perform just as well as or better than gas-only cars in long-term reliability. This is helped by the fact that the gasoline engine in a hybrid often runs less frequently and under less strain. As long as regular maintenance is performed and hybrid-specific components remain covered under warranty, a hybrid can be a dependable and durable long-term investment.
